LC Dip Adjustments

46.Refer to the Resolution Bandwidth Switching Uncertainty Performance Test, and check all bandwidth amplitudes. If amplitude of 300 kHz bandwidth is low but amplitude of 100 kHz and 1 MHz bandwidths are within tolerance, LC DIP adjustments must be performed. If all bandwidth amplitudes are within tolerance, do not perform the following adjustments.

47 . Set LINE switch to STANDBY.

48.Disconnect cable 97 (white/violet) from A4ABJl and connect to A4A6 J 1.

49.Remove A4A4 Bandwidth Filter and install on extenders.

50.Set LINE switch to ON. Press ~NSTR PRESET).

51.Key in [CENTER FREQUENCY] 20 MHz, [RES] 100 kHz,

~FREQUENCY SPAN] 1 MHz, [ATTEN) 0 dB, and LOG (ENTER dB/DIv] 2

dB.

52.Short A4A4TP3 to ground.

53.Adjust. A4A4C41 LC DIP for minimum amplitude of signal peak. See Figure 3-41 for location of adjustment. Key in CPEAK SEARCH) MARKER Ln], and adjust LC DIP again to offset the signal peak approximately -17 kHz (to the left). This is done to compensate for the effect of placing the board on extenders. If unable to achieve a “dip” in signal amplitude, increase or decrease value of A4A4R16. Refer to Table 3-3 for range of values.

54.Remove short, from A4A4TP3 and short A4A4TP8 to ground.

55.Adjust A4A4C43 LC DIP for minimum amplitude of signal peak. See Figure 3-41 for location of adjustment. Key in [PEAK SEARCH) MARKER In], and adjust C43 LC DIP again to offset the signal peak approximately -17 kHz (to the left). If unable to achieve a “dip” in signal amplitude, increase or decrease value of A4A4R60. Refer to lhble 3-3 for range of values.
